National Electronics Week is the UKs only dedicated event for the electronics industry.
Spanning sectors from design to final manufacture and championing areas in live production, wireless, embedded, components, design, test, training, power supplies, power electronics and much more this event offers you an ideal platform to source products and services related to electronics design and manufacturing.
Our 2012 expo will form part of the UKs largest manufacturing event running alongside another 7 industry events spanning more than 37,000 sqm of space and giving you the opportunity to see around 1,000 exhibiting companies.

NEW:UK 2012
NEW:UK will now be located in Hall 2 within the main Piazza of the NEC sharing an entrance with the Independent Power Energy and Electricity Event and Electrex, co-located and next door to Drives and Controls, Air-Tech, IFPEX, Plant and Asset Management and MACH.
These co-located events cover sectors such as test, measurement, inspection, assembly , automation and robotics, contract manufacturing, design, CAD/CAM, rapid manufacturing, rapid prototyping, power supplies, sensors and much more
TechWorld@NEW: International brokerage zone
UK Trade & Investment's 'TechWorld@NEW' will organise an International Brokerage Zone, available to all co-located event exhibitors and visitors within NEW:UK. You can meet with 100 key international buyers and decision makers who will be attending NEW to discuss international business opportunities through one2one business meetings.
